Output 89b0f574c157554dc8bf2695d5c7f84e19ba9ca8b70d69a09431ab33d6392d0a:5

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27c0a0d6100aff5d5daa05a5cf9300df9e0bc0ef OP_EQUAL
address
35KD357XkNmR5KjYp9BNVRtEBoxuicG5cd
transaction
89b0f574c157554dc8bf2695d5c7f84e19ba9ca8b70d69a09431ab33d6392d0a
confirmations
484838
spent
true